Eco-Jewish Art

‍ For the first part of Rebecca's performance life, she created new Jewish theater. Today, her focus lies in telling the earth and humanity's stories at this unprecedented time in planetary history, through the lens of Jewish wisdom and ancestors.

Her boldly theatrical works of ecological/Jewish performance include Endlings, a new musical in development uplifting the last of every species, and Clown. Mench. Table, an adult clown show in development asking, "How the hell do I eat ethically in this broken world?"

 Rebecca repeatedly produced and acted in Climate Change Theater Action performances throughout the city of Chicago. She served on the selection committee for Adamah's Shmita Arts Project awards, and — with generous funding from the Covenant Foundation - launched the Jewish Climate Artists for CA Incubator at Coastal Roots Farm, where she also works as Director of Jewish Life. In that capacity, she also creates and produces the Farm's yearly Regenerate! Eco-Performance Fest. Moreover, Rebecca is a certified climate coach which imbues her theatre creations with particular sensitivity to audience resistance and yearnings.
